Seared Salmon with Steamed Asparagus and Lentil Mash

Pan-seared salmon served over a silky garlic-infused lentil mash with tender steamed asparagus and a squeeze of bright lemon.

NUTRITION

474kcal
Protein
44g
Fat
21.5g
Carbs
27.3g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

5.5 oz Salmon Fillet

0.5 cup Cooked Brown Lentils

1 cup Asparagus Spears

1 clove Garlic

1 tbsp Lemon Juice

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Heat a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at until very hot.

  • 2

    Season the salmon fillet with a pinch of sea salt and black pepper.

  • 3

    Place the salmon in the pan skin-side up and sear for 4-5 minutes until a golden crust forms.

  • 4

    Flip the salmon and continue cooking for 3-4 minutes until the fish is opaque and flakes easily with a fork.

  • 5

    While the salmon cooks, place the asparagus in a steamer basket over boiling water and steam for 5 minutes until tender-crisp.

  • 6

    In a small bowl, combine the warm cooked lentils with minced garlic and a splash of warm water, then mash with a fork until relatively smooth.

  • 7

    Spread the lentil mash on a plate, top with the seared salmon, and serve alongside the steamed asparagus with a fresh squeeze of lemon juice.
